1. push:在數(shù)組最后一位添加一個元素,返回數(shù)組長度
<code>
function push(a,x){
a.splice(a.length+1,0,x);
return a.length;
}
</code>
演示:
push.jpg
2.pop:刪除數(shù)組的最后一個元素,返回該元素
function pop(arr){ return arr.splice(arr.length-1,arr.length-1) }
演示
pop.jpg
3. unshift:在數(shù)組最前面添加一個元素,返回數(shù)組長度
function unshift(arr,x){ arr.splice(0,0,x); return arr.length; }
演示:
unshift.jpg
4.shift:刪除數(shù)組第一個元素,返回該元素
function shift(arr){ return arr.splice(0,1) }
演示:
shift.jpg